Job Summary

We are seeking a Board Certified Behavior Analyst (BCBA) to join our team of talented professionals. As a BCBA, you will be responsible for observing patients, developing individual plans to correct or improve behaviors, and administering treatment.

Responsibilities

  • Observe patients and assess their behavior
  • Meet with families, teachers, or doctors to discuss treatment and progress
  • Develop individual plans to correct, maintain, or improve certain behaviors
  • Create simulated conditions to observe client behavior and formulate treatment plans
  • Administer treatment and tailor interventions as needed
  • Suggest additional treatment by other professionals as required
  • Operate within time, financial, and other resource constraints
  • Remain abreast of changes in research on evidence-based practices
  • Advocate for the inclusion of individuals with disorders and disabilities within society
